‘The Walking Dead’ Year-Round Attraction Comes to Universal Studios Hollywood July 4

"The Walking Dead" attraction opens July 4 permanently at Universal Studios Hollywood.

The gore-filled, post-apocalyptic world of “The Walking Dead” comes to “life” in all its zombie glory July 4 as a permanent attraction at Universal Studios Hollywood.

“After six years of working on the show, we have a great opportunity to take ‘The Walking Dead’ out of the studio, off the soundstage and put it at the attraction at Universal Studios Hollywood, where guests can come face-to-face with ‘The Walking Dead,’” said Greg Nicotero, a director, executive producer and the special effects makeup supervisor for the show in a two-minute video, including footage of Nicotero touring his Los Angeles-based special effects studio, KNB EFX, which creates the show’s and attraction’s decaying walkers.
